The North Arundel Aquatic Center is a family-friendly destination, it provides a safe and enjoyable experience for all visitors. The aquatic center offers various water features, including a large water slide for children over 48 inches and adults and a small water slide for children under 48 inches. In addition to the slides, a vortex pool provides an exciting experience, where the water current flows in a circle. This is also a place that offers both fun and a great way to relax. The whirlpool is restricted to those aged 18 and over, ensuring a safe space for adults to unwind. This is a great feature to let others swim and have fun and chill out in the hot tub. Visitors are reminded not to put their heads under the water in the whirlpool due to the risk of a whistle being blown.
